Output 58e4c6079815a27046e6987937458abac8587031fd472368a5e5190b422aa96f:0

value
15776420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ccc99b4623b21e43f2ea8f67f13c8ea6697c57 OP_EQUAL
address
MTfVWkaw1CqhXDrGLe758xcwuFfMqXQpoQ
transaction
58e4c6079815a27046e6987937458abac8587031fd472368a5e5190b422aa96f
spent
true